网站首页  软件下载  游戏下载  翻译软件  电子书下载  电影下载  电视剧下载  教程攻略

请输入您要查询的图书:

 

书名 Intel Visual Fortran应用程序开发
分类
作者 周振红//徐进军//毕苏萍//苗丽//王宗敏
出版社 黄河水利出版社
下载
简介
编辑推荐

本书针对Compaq Visual Fortran 6.6的后继编译器Intel Visual Fortran 9.0,系统介绍了Visual Studio.NET环境下各种Fortran应用程序的开发,重点讲解Fortran QuickWin、Fortran Windows、动态链接库及多线程应用程序的开发,以及对话框和控件、自动化服务器和ActiveX控件的使用,并全面、深入地探讨Intel Fortran与Visual C++/Basic.NET的混合编程。另外,本书对Visual Studio.NET开发环境、Intel Fortran 9.0编译器以及CVF向IVF的转换等也进行了简要介绍。本书内容丰富,讲解通俗易懂,集实用性和可操作性于一体。

内容推荐

本书针对Compaq Visual Fortran(CVF)6.6的后继编译器Intel Visual Fortran(IVF)9.0,系统介绍Visual Studio.NET环境下各种Fortran应用程序的开发,重点讲解Fortran QuickWin、Fortran Windows、动态链接库及多线程应用程序的开发,以及对话框和控件、自动化服务器和ActiveX控件的使用,并全面、深入地探讨Intel Fortran与Visual C++/Basic.NET的混合编程。另外,本书对Visual Studio.NET开发环境、Intel Fortran 9.0编译器以及CVF向IVF的转换等也进行了简要介绍。

本书实例丰富、注重实用,面向具有Fortran 90/95基础的中、高级读者,适合作为理工科高年级本科生、研究生的教学及教学参考用书,也可作为科学与工程计算领域研究、开发参考用书。

目录

前言

导读

第1章 IVF编译器及CVF向IVF的转换

1.1IVF编译器9.0Windows版

1.1.1标准版与专业版

1.1.2优化及其他功能

1.1.3兼容性

1.2IVF9.0的安装

1.2.1系统要求

1.2.2安装支持软件

1.2.3安装IVF9.0

1.2.4示例开发环境

1.3CVF转换到IVF

1.3.1IVFCVF的兼容性

1.3.2移植CVF工程

1.3.3IVF引入的变化

小结

第2章 .NET开发Fortran应用程序

2.1设置.NET开发环境

2.1.1编译器版本

2.1.2搜索目录

2.1.3自定义源文件扩展名

2.2Fortran应用程序类型

2.2.1控制台应用程序

2.2.2标准图形应用程序

2.2.3OuickWin应用程序

2.2.4Windows应用程序

2.2.5静态链接库

2.2.6动态链接库

2.3创建工程

2.3.1添加文件

2.3.2选择配置

2.3.3设置工程

2.3.4生成可执行文件

2.3.5宏指令

小结

第3章 QuickWin绘图和输出文本

3.1操作子窗口

3.1.1创建子窗口

3.1.2焦点窗口与活动窗口

3.1.3设置子窗口属性

3.1.4控制窗口大小和位置

3.1.5保持子窗口显示

3.2设置图形输出选项

3.2.1控制光标显示

3.2.2设置绘图坐标系

3.2.3设置颜色

3.2.4设置图形属性

3.3输出图形和文本

3.3.1绘制图形

3.3.2输出字符文本

3.3.3输出字体文本

小结

第4章 QuickWin界面定制

4.1菜单操作

4.1.1设置初始菜单

4.1.2删除、插入和追加菜单

4.1.3修改菜单

4.1.4调整子窗口列表的菜单位置

4.1.5模拟鼠标选取菜单项的操作

4.2本地化

4.3信息提示

4.3.1使用信息对话框

4.3.2定制About对话框

4.4图标和标题

4.4.1定制图标

4.4.2定制标题

4.5鼠标输入

4.5.1事件方法

4.5.2阻塞方法

小结

第5章 使用对话框和控件

5.1设计对话框

5.1.1插入对话框资源

5.1.2布置对话框

5.1.3设置对话框及其控件属性

5.1.4保存对话框资源

5.2编写对话框程序

5.2.1引用对话框资源

5.2.2操作对话框及其控件

5.2.3编写控件回调例程

5.2.4控制对话框的退出

5.3使用控件

5.3.1控件索引

5.3.2使用控件

小结

第6章 设计Windows应用程序

6.1Windows应用程序的结构

6.1.1主函数

6.1.2窗口函数

6.1.3Windows系统、主函数、窗口函数之间的关系

6.1.4Fortran Windows程序的结构

6.2无模式对话框应用程序

6.3SDI和MDWwindows程序

6.3.1SDI和MDI界面

6.3.2使用无模式对话框

6.3.3使用菜单

6.3.4绘制图形

小结

第7章 使用COM组件

7.1相关的COM技术

7.1.1组件对象模型(COM)

7.1.2自动化

7.1.3ActiveX控件

7.2Intel Fortran模块向导

7.3使用自动化服务器

7.4使用Activex控件

小结

第8章 创建多线程应用程序

8.1进程、线程及其优先级

8.1.1进程、线程的基本概念

8.1.2进程和线程的优先级

8.2线程操作

8.2.1线程的创建

8.2.2线程的终止

8.2.3线程的挂起和恢复

8.3线程同步

8.3.1临界段

8.3.2互斥体

8.3.3信号计数器

8.3.4事件对象

8.4线程局部存储(TLS)

8.5进程操作

8.6多线程操作的相关例程

小结

第9章 创建和使用动态链接库

9.1动态链接库概述

9.1.1动态链接库的基本概念

9.1.2动态链接库的组成

9.2动态链接库的创建

9.2.1导出声明

9.2.2共享DLL中的例程

9.2.3共享DLL中的数据

9.2.4跨进程共享DLL中的共用区数据

9.2.5共享DLL中的对话框资源

9.3动态链接库的使用

9.3.1隐式链接

9.3.2显式链接

小结

第10章 Intel Fortran与VisuaI C++/Basic .NET的混合编程

10.1混合编程概述

10.1.1混合编程的优势

10.1.2混合编程的前提条件

10.1.3调用约定

10.1.4.NET下的混合编程实现方式

10.2协调调用约定

10.2.1属性编译指令和调用约定

10.2.2堆栈清理及可选参数传递

10.2.3匹配Intel Fortran与C/C++的调用约定

10.3协调命名约定

10.3.1Intel Fortran和C/C++的命名约定

10.3.2协调目标实体名的大、小写

10.3.3Intel Fortran模块命名规则

10.4.传递数据

10.4.1例程参数

10.4.2模块

10.4.3外部变量

10.5匹配数据类型

10.5.1数值型、复数型及逻辑型

10.5.2字符串

10.5.3指针

10.5.4数组

10.5.5派生类型

10.6Intel Fortran/Visual C++.NET的编译和链接

10.6.1运行库的一致性

10.6.2项目依赖项

10.6.3Intel Forltran支持库

小结

参考文献

随便看

 

霍普软件下载网电子书栏目提供海量电子书在线免费阅读及下载。

 

Copyright © 2002-2024 101bt.net All Rights Reserved
更新时间:2025/3/27 4:19:20